About Faisal Hospital

Faisal Hospital is a hospital located in Faisalabad, Pakistan. The facility provides outpatient (OPD), inpatient, diagnostic, and emergency healthcare services for patients across Faisalabad and surrounding areas.

The hospital works with a patient-first approach. The aim is to provide accessible, ethical, and quality healthcare where every patient receives respectful attention, a clear diagnosis, and a practical treatment plan. The vision is to serve the community with modern medical care while keeping treatment affordable and transparent.

Clinical services are delivered through qualified doctors, trained nursing staff, and supporting medical teams. Consultations include detailed history taking, clinical examination, review of previous reports, and guidance about required investigations, treatment options, and follow-up care.

The hospital covers multiple specialties and departments, so patients can receive connected care under one roof — from routine consultations and laboratory tests to advanced diagnostics and surgical support where applicable. Referrals between departments are coordinated to avoid delays in treatment.

Patient experience is an important focus: a organised registration desk, clean waiting areas, clear signage, wheelchair support, and separate areas for OPD and emergency patients help make visits smoother for families. Staff are trained to assist elderly patients, women, and children with priority.

Emergency, Ambulance, Pharmacy & Blood Bank

Emergency Services

For life-threatening conditions such as severe chest pain, breathlessness, major injury, or unconsciousness, bring the patient to the emergency department immediately or call the hospital emergency number. Emergency cases are attended on priority.

Ambulance Details

Ambulance availability (if provided) can be confirmed by calling the hospital front desk.

Pharmacy Information

An in-house or nearby pharmacy is usually available for prescribed medicines. Please keep your prescription with you.

Blood Bank Information

Blood bank support (if required) is arranged through the hospital or partner blood banks. For urgent blood requirements, contact the hospital immediately.
